Job Description

  • Report to Manager of Trust Client Services team and work closely with not only other Client Service Staffs but Operation and other departments (Risk, Legal, Compliance) to ensure client satisfaction is maintained
  • Manage daily calls and emails for various inquiries, change requests, etc from Investment Managers
  • Monitor service quality and all communications (incl. outstanding items) with Investment Managers of Trust Account
  • Prepare periodical service review report for Investment Manager of Trust Account
  • Conduct periodical service review meeting with Investment Manager of Trust Account in order to present and assess the quality of operational services and satisfaction
  • Maintenance of Trust Account profile and Investment Manager related documents
  • Assist reporting to client periodically (monthly, quarterly, annually) with reporting format defined by the client
  • Conduct periodical survey with Investment Manager of Trust Account to get assessment for our service and points to be improved
  • Conduct analysis against survey result and provide feedback to relevant departments to discuss improvement plan
  • Receive and evaluate change requests (e.g. ISDA/CSA, Futures agreement), and to coordinate with internal relevant departments, in order to maintain the balance of overall service quality against profitability of the account

About State Street

At State Street, we deliver leading investment platforms, data, expertise, and solutions that accelerate performance and better decision making.

With over 200 years of global financial leadership, we equip institutional investors through a comprehensive suite of capabilities:

Investment Services: Integrated front-to-back solutions across custody, accounting, and operations.

Investment Management: Index and active strategies from one of the world’s largest asset managers.

Markets: Multi-asset trading, FX solutions, and data-driven research to enhance portfolio value.

Who We Are

• 50,000+ employees worldwide

• Active in 100+ markets

• #1 in ETF servicing
